The chapel of Berg en Bosch is a national monument located at Professor Bronkhorstlaan 10 in Bilthoven in the Dutch province of Utrecht.
The chapel of the former sanatorium features an open bell tower and stands at the end of the main axis on the eastern side of the square. The chapel is connected to the nurses' house by a corridor on the northeast side. The chapel has façades made of yellow cinder block.
